The Numbers Game: Montreal’s Population in 2019
In 2019, Montreal’s population was approximately 1,704,694, according to Statistics Canada. This figure represents a steady growth trend that has characterized the city over the years, driven by factors such as immigration, natural increase, and internal migration. Montreal’s ability to attract new residents is a testament to its diverse offerings—from world-class universities to a thriving arts scene—making it a top destination for those seeking a dynamic urban experience. 🏫🎨
Demographics and Diversity: Who Makes Up Montreal?
Montreal is renowned for its multicultural fabric, and 2019’s demographic snapshot only reinforces this reputation. The city is home to a significant French-speaking population, reflecting its roots as a French colony, but it also boasts a rich tapestry of other linguistic and cultural communities. In 2019, nearly half of the population reported speaking English as their primary language, highlighting the bilingual nature of this Canadian gem. 🇨🇦🇫🇷
Moreover, the city’s immigrant population plays a crucial role in shaping its identity. According to the data, immigrants made up around 30% of Montreal’s residents in 2019, hailing from countries across the globe. This influx of diverse backgrounds contributes to Montreal’s unique flavor, evident in its food, festivals, and neighborhoods. 🌍🎉
